#748b15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#748b15 is composed of 45.5% red, 54.5%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.9%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 71.7 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#748b15 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8ff2a with #001700.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#748b15 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#748b15 has RGB values of R:116, G:139,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 7637781.

Shades and Tints of #748b15
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#fafd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#748b15
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#52544c is the less saturated color, while #7f9d03 is the most saturated one.
